    • A chamber air scrubber a chamber with an independent air scrubbing system for configured to adsorb plant odors and emissions. The scrubber includes air scrubbers for cleaning the air. The air scrubbers include a carbon portion with active carbon that adsorbs odors and emissions. The carbon portion includes an outer and an inner cylindrical frame that retain active carbon between them. The air scrubbers also include a series of fans that forces air through the carbon portion. The fans allow the air to pass from a lower chamber to an upper chamber. The air enters through an inlet in the lower chamber before passing over a liquid chiller. The air transfers the thermal energy generated by the plants to a vent in the upper chamber. This serves to eliminate odor from the plants.

    • A modular integrated software and hardware suite accepts data exported from a voter registration database corresponding to requests for mail ballots, sorts the information as necessary for ballot preparation, creates a road map for ballot mailing preparation, provides for mail presorting, scans returned ballot envelopes using a ballot envelope scanner, accepts data from such ballot envelope scanner, and matches the data from the scanned returned ballots with information in the voter registration database, sorts ballots that cannot be electronically matched to a particular voter into a separate stack for manual processing, automates the signature verification process for electronically matched ballots, and returns updated data to the voter registration database. A ballot envelope scanner uses a passive feed system, a separator brush, a variable speed straight paper path to minimize jamming through the ballot envelope scanner. The ballot envelope scanner also works in connection with a workstation application to interpret a barcode, store an image of the ballot envelope signature in association with a specific voter, print an endorsement on each verified ballot envelope, store the endorsement with the signature image, or alternatively divert ballot envelopes with unrecognizable or unmatched barcodes to a separate tray for manual processing.

    • A simulator for simulating a first object and a second object that is coupled to the first object is disclosed. The simulator models the first and second objects as a plurality of segments, with each segment having a plurality of nodes connected by one or more edges. The simulator then indexes each of the nodes and couples at least one node of the first object to a node of the second object. The indexing and coupling is based on the current simulated position of the first and second objects. The simulator then generates and solves a linear system of equations Ay=b from the indexing, and updates a position of each of the nodes. The simulator flow then dynamically re-indexes the nodes, and continues in a loop.
